What is an Accident Claim Attorney?
An accident claim attorney focuses on representing clients who have been hurt due to somebody else's carelessness or wrongdoing. Their main role is to assist victims browse the intricate legal landscape of accident claims, ensuring they receive reasonable compensation for their injuries.

Understanding the steps associated with an accident claim can assist debunk the legal procedure. Below is a general overview of the stages included:
StepDescriptionAction 1: Report the AccidentContact police and submit a report if suitable; gather proof.Step 2: Seek Medical AttentionPrioritize health and file all injuries and treatments got.Action 3: Consult an Accident AttorneyTalk about the case with an attorney to determine the best strategy.Step 4: InvestigationThe attorney will gather evidence and details about the accident.Step 5: Demand LetterThe attorney sends out a formal need letter to the insurance business for compensation.Step 6: NegotiationEngage in negotiations to reach a settlement.Action 7: Filing a LawsuitIf negotiations fail, submit a lawsuit and get ready for court.Step 8: TrialIf not settled, the case goes to trial, where arguments are provided.Step 9: ResolutionThe court makes a decision or a settlement is reached.Why Hire an Accident Claim Attorney?

1. Just how much does it cost to employ an accident claim attorney?
The majority of accident claim l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only earn money if the client gets compensation. This charge is normally a percentage of the settlement or court award.
2. The length of time do I need to sue?
The statute of restrictions for personal injury claims differs by state however is often between one and 3 years from the date of the accident. It's crucial to seek advice from with an attorney as soon as possible to ensure the claim is filed on time.
3. What should I do instantly after an accident?
Look for injuries and seek medical aid.Report the accident to authorities.Collect evidence (images, witness information).Do not confess fault and avoid talking about information with insurance companies without an attorney.
4. Can I still submit a claim if I was partially at fault?
Lots of states follow a relative neglect system, which allows victims to recover damages even if they were partially responsible for the accident. However, the compensation may be minimized based upon the percentage of fault.
5. What types of damages can I recuperate?
Victims might be entitled to recuperate medical costs, lost earnings, property damages, discomfort and suffering, and emotional distress. An attorney can assist determine all eligible damages.
